What is a Bay Window?
A bay window generally includes three or more sections that extend from the main wall of a building. The main sector is typically larger than the side ones, producing an inviting nook that supplies a view of the outdoors while including depth to the space. There are different kinds of bay windows, including:

Canted Bay Windows: These are angled at 30 or 45 degrees and are the most typical style.

Box Bay Windows: Featuring a square shape, these supply an extensive view and can use more interior space.

Oriel Bay Windows: Projecting from the upper levels of a structure, oriel windows are frequently decorative and without support at ground level.

Circle Bay Windows: Consisting of a curved design, these add a special flair to the home's exterior.
Advantages of Custom Bay Window Installation
Selecting a custom bay window installation features various benefits. Below are some benefits that property owners can expect:

Increased Natural Light: Bay windows permit more sunshine into the home, minimizing the requirement for artificial lighting.

Improved Aesthetics: Customization alternatives allow homeowners to select designs that complement their home's distinct design.

Improved Ventilation: With operable side windows, bay windows can increase air flow and improve cross-ventilation.

Increased Property Value: An aesthetically pleasing bay window can add to greater resale values as they are highly searched for functions in property.

Multipurpose Use: Beyond being aesthetically enticing, bay windows can be used as seating areas, plant screens, or storage choices.
Design Options for Custom Bay Windows
When thinking about a custom bay window installation, property owners have a broad variety of design options to pick from. Here's a breakdown:
Materials
Vinyl: Low-maintenance and energy-efficient, vinyl windows are versatile and be available in a variety of designs and colors.

Wood: Offering natural appeal and visual warmth, wood windows can be painted or stained however require more maintenance.

Aluminum: Durable and lightweight, aluminum windows are ideal for modern homes but might not supply as much insulation.

A1: The cost can differ substantially based upon size, products, and labor, ranging from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 7,500 or more.
Q2: Can I install a bay window myself?
A2: While DIY installation is possible, it needs woodworking abilities. It is advisable to work with professionals for best outcomes.
Q3: What are the best materials for energy effectiveness?
A3: Wood and vinyl tend to use much better insulation compared to aluminum. Look for double or triple glazing as well.
Q4: How long does a bay window installation take?
A4: On average, a professional installation can take anywhere from one to three days, depending upon complexity.
Q5: Are bay windows appropriate for all climates?
A5: Yes, but considerations such as insulation, material choices, and sealing are crucial for performance in extreme climates.
